Output 507966ee9002d16c09b4041d96cb541b2786002155f72ae80ac2ee9a3493e9de:13

value
2113683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4beca4c70df09c875eb5d85d685f61aea30be5ef OP_EQUALVERIFY OP_CHECKSIG
address
17vTAgH5THi6uS5qqdQjmzrRgRMd5mucP1
transaction
507966ee9002d16c09b4041d96cb541b2786002155f72ae80ac2ee9a3493e9de
spent
true